60 of 1997
The repealed Livestock Improvement Amendment Act 60 of 1997 intended:
- to amend the Livestock Improvement Act, 1977 [repealed in 1998], so as
- to uniformly regulate the exportation of declared animals;
- to make provision for the approval of indigenous and locally produced breeds to be exported; and
- to provide for matters connected therewith.
Commencement
12 November 1997
